Looks like a candidate Israeli Capture Type 56. Laminate handguard, dark stock, correct serial number range, (can’t see all of it but it looks like the) correct CAI import mark style. That heel repair looks like an Arsenal job.

For one that can only be a "possible IC" I personally wouldn't pay much extra, if any. For one with any combination or all of the following features, an Arabic rack number, laminate stock, blued bolt carrier, I'd certainly pay more than an average matching Type 56. Not a lot of people are aware of them or would pay them much attention.

IC stocks can be laminated, but I don't think I have ever seen one with a laminated handguard.... the configuration is normally laminated stock with hardwood handguard.
